Ovechkin honored with golden stick for 1,000th point

Alex Ovechkin's family was on hand Sunday afternoon as the Washington Capitals' captain was honored for reaching the 1,000-point plateau.
Prior to Sunday's matinee against the Los Angeles Kings, the NHL's Jim Gregory presented Ovechkin with a Tiffany crystal, while team owner Ted Leonsis gave the captain a golden stick.
Fans in attendance were also given cutouts of Ovechkin's face.
Ovechkin reached the milestone with a goal against the Pittsburgh Penguins on Jan. 11. Since hitting the mark, the 31-year-old has been on a tear, picking up four goals and 12 points in 11 games.
